The yogurt manufacturer Fage USA Dairy Industry, Inc. has purchased a total of five Oystar machines. The newest investment is a Flexline FL 8/8 CA for preformed cups from Oystar Hamba. With the sale of its Flexline FL 8/8 CA cup filling machine, the Oystar Group continues to cultivate its excellent business relations to Fage, one of the company’s longstanding customers. Apart from a cup filling and sealing machine from Oystar Gasti for packaging its main product – “Greek Yogurt” – the dairy has already put three other cup filling machines from Oystar Hamba into operation at its New York manufacturing plant.

MMC is celebrating its 20th year as a supplier of high quality automation solutions for the cap and closure industry. In its early stages, MMC developed and supplied innovative cap lining machines. The company then further evolved into a full service supplier of after-molding automation for closure manufacturers, offering high-speed assembly equipment, closing machines for hinged dispensing closures, slitting equipment for Tamper Evident closures, and vision inspection systems.

The Society of Plastics Engineers (SPE) will be holding its 27th Annual Blow Molding Conference and Exhibits at the Chicago Marriott O’Hare on October 12-13, 2011. SPE's 2-day event will also include: technical/business overviews; industrial and automotive materials and applications; packaging machinery advancements; coextrusion and injection blow molding technology, packaging sustainability and recycling, and barrier technology.
